Vendor note: RestockWise supplies the planning software for our Bramford site vending machines. Contract runs through year-end; forecast exports arrive weekly. Do not edit restock thresholds directly — submit changes through their portal. Outages over two hours count against their SLA. For scheduling or data issues, contact their support desk below.

escalation mailbox, tadug-bagag: gileth@nelvroforge.corp

// Client setup for the Ridgemoor timetable solver (project Slatewick).
// This client calls the internal constraint service to fetch room
// capacities and teacher availability windows. Reviewers: note that
// retries are capped at three with exponential backoff, because the
// solver re-queues failed fetches itself, and double-retrying caused
// duplicate constraint rows last term. The credential below is scoped
// read-only to the staging tenant. The staging key is as follows.

API key for taduf-yahif: qvz11-nMDtAWg6H2u

Subject: Broker upgrade ownership change

Team,

Quick note before the sync. The Quillhopper message broker upgrade (v4 to v6) is moving off my plate effective Monday. Migration plan, staging cutover, and the consumer lag dashboards all transfer with it. Remaining work: dual-write validation on the Fenwick cluster and the rollback runbook. No timeline change — prod cutover still targeted for end of quarter. Route all upgrade questions to the new owner going forward. Below is the name of the person responsible.

approver of tawip-bagap = Holdor Silath